There are two meanings for "classic":

1) old
2) memorable

The first is only meaningful to define an era. The "classic" games era is approximately 1977-1984. The problem with this is that as time goes by, you build up more history. For instance, what does "classic car era" mean to you? To me, we're talking the 50s, but there were many cars before and after, and other people will say the 20s, others the 60s, and so on.

The second still has a connotation of "old" but it's not as important. And I almost said "good" instead of memorable, but given how nostalgia ties into it, that's not guaranteed either way -- some bad games are remembered, and not all good ones are. In this sense you'll hear people say "Metroid! Now THAT was a classic game!".
